WebNo, a short story and a novella are two distinct formats of storytelling. The general distinction is again found within the word counts for each. Where short stories may be anywhere up to 7500 words and sometimes even goes up to 10,000 words, a novella’s word count tends to start around the 15–17,000 mark and go anywhere up to 40,000 words.
